The Division of Trauma, General Emergency Surgery, and Surgical Critical Care was key in the Department of Surgery's COVID response. The service demonstrated great flexibility to respond to the pandemic by remodeling the service and then rebounding during reactivation. Division faculty are active in community and state policy initiatives to decrease violent crime in the Chicago area, which continues to rise, and focus on these initiatives is critical.
